Loro is a [CRDTs(Conflict-free Replicated Data Types)](https://crdt.tech/) library that makes building [local-first][local-first] and collaborative apps easier. You can now use it in Rust, JS (via WASM), and Swift.

**Supported CRDT Algorithms**
- Text Editing with [Fugue]
- [Rich Text CRDT](https://loro.dev/blog/loro-richtext)
- [Moveable Tree](https://loro.dev/docs/tutorial/tree)
- [Moveable List](https://loro.dev/docs/tutorial/list)
- ️ [Last-Write-Wins Map](https://loro.dev/docs/tutorial/map)
- Mergeable map-key children via `ensureMergeable*` / `ensure_mergeable_*` for lazy child container creation

Loro draws inspiration from the innovative work of the following projects and individuals:
- [Diamond-types](https://github.com/josephg/diamond-types): The [Event Graph Walker (Eg-walker)](https://loro.dev/docs/advanced/event_graph_walker) algorithm from @josephg has been adapted to reduce the computation and space usage of CRDTs.
- [Automerge](https://github.com/automerge/automerge): Their use of columnar encoding for CRDTs has informed our strategies for efficient data encoding.
- [Yjs](https://github.com/yjs/yjs): We have incorporated a similar algorithm for effectively merging collaborative editing operations, thanks to their pioneering work.
- [Matthew Weidner](https://mattweidner.com/): His work on the [Fugue](https://arxiv.org/abs/2305.00583) algorithm has been invaluable, enhancing our text editing capabilities.
- [Martin Kleppmann](https://martin.kleppmann.com/): His work on CRDTs has significantly influenced our comprehension of the field.
